This commit is contained in:
guange 2019-01-22 14:42:11 +08:00
parent 22e7d9cfb8
commit 441b0a52aa
2 changed files with 37 additions and 16 deletions

View File

@ -2,6 +2,25 @@ var symptomName = last_month_day();
$(function(){ $(function(){
//更新抓取信息
$.ajax('/myapp/api/crawl_info.json').done(function(data){
console.log(data);
$('#crawl_info_total_count').html(data.total_count);
$('#crawl_info_today_count').html(data.today_total_count);
$('#crawl_info_product_count').html(data.product_count);
$('#crawl_info_today_product_count').html(data.today_product_count);
$('#crawl_info_comment_count').html(data.comment_count);
$('#crawl_info_today_comment_count').html(data.today_comment_count);
});
$.ajax('/myapp/api/platform_info.json').done(function(data){
$('#disk_freed').html(data.disk_freed+'G');
$('#disk_used').html(data.disk_used+'G');
$('#mem_free').html(data.mem_free+'G');
$('#mem_used').html(data.mem_used+'G');
$('#tasks_count').html(data.tasks);
});
init(); init();
init2(); init2();

View File

@ -54,14 +54,14 @@
<img src="{% static "images/info_1.png" %}" class="left text01_img"/> <img src="{% static "images/info_1.png" %}" class="left text01_img"/>
<div class="left text01_div"> <div class="left text01_div">
<p>总采集数据量(条)</p> <p>总采集数据量(条)</p>
<p>{{ crawl_info.total_count }}</p> <p id="crawl_info_total_count">{{ crawl_info.total_count }}</p>
</div> </div>
</div> </div>
<div class="con_div_text01 right"> <div class="con_div_text01 right">
<img src="{% static "images/info_2.png" %}" class="left text01_img"/> <img src="{% static "images/info_2.png" %}" class="left text01_img"/>
<div class="left text01_div"> <div class="left text01_div">
<p>当天采集数据量(条)</p> <p>当天采集数据量(条)</p>
<p>{{ crawl_info.today_total_count }}</p> <p id="crawl_info_today_count">{{ crawl_info.today_total_count }}</p>
</div> </div>
</div> </div>
</div> </div>
@ -70,14 +70,14 @@
<img src="{% static "images/info_3.png" %}" class="left text01_img"/> <img src="{% static "images/info_3.png" %}" class="left text01_img"/>
<div class="left text01_div"> <div class="left text01_div">
<p>商品采集总数(条)</p> <p>商品采集总数(条)</p>
<p class="sky">{{ crawl_info.product_count }}</p> <p class="sky" id="crawl_info_product_count">{{ crawl_info.product_count }}</p>
</div> </div>
</div> </div>
<div class="con_div_text01 right"> <div class="con_div_text01 right">
<img src="{% static "images/info_4.png" %}" class="left text01_img"/> <img src="{% static "images/info_4.png" %}" class="left text01_img"/>
<div class="left text01_div"> <div class="left text01_div">
<p>当天商品采集(条)</p> <p>当天商品采集(条)</p>
<p class="sky">{{ crawl_info.today_product_count }}</p> <p class="sky" id="crawl_info_today_product_count">{{ crawl_info.today_product_count }}</p>
</div> </div>
</div> </div>
</div> </div>
@ -87,14 +87,14 @@
<img src="{% static "images/info_5.png" %}" class="left text01_img"/> <img src="{% static "images/info_5.png" %}" class="left text01_img"/>
<div class="left text01_div"> <div class="left text01_div">
<p>评论采集总量(条)</p> <p>评论采集总量(条)</p>
<p class="org">{{ crawl_info.comment_count }}</p> <p class="org" id="crawl_info_comment_count">{{ crawl_info.comment_count }}</p>
</div> </div>
</div> </div>
<div class="con_div_text01 right"> <div class="con_div_text01 right">
<img src="{% static "images/info_6.png" %}" class="left text01_img"/> <img src="{% static "images/info_6.png" %}" class="left text01_img"/>
<div class="left text01_div"> <div class="left text01_div">
<p>当天评论采集(条)</p> <p>当天评论采集(条)</p>
<p class="org">{{ crawl_info.today_comment_count }}</p> <p class="org" id="crawl_info_today_comment_count">{{ crawl_info.today_comment_count }}</p>
</div> </div>
</div> </div>
</div> </div>
@ -103,35 +103,37 @@
<div class="div_any"> <div class="div_any">
<div class="left div_any01"> <div class="left div_any01">
<div class="div_any_child"> <div class="div_any_child">
<div class="div_any_title"><img src="{% static "images/title_1.png" %}">cpu用量</div> <div class="div_any_title"><img src="{% static "images/title_2.png" %}">服务器状态</div>
<p id="pieChart1" class="p_chart"></p>
</div>
<div class="div_any_child">
<div class="div_any_title"><img src="{% static "images/title_2.png" %}">各商品采集数据量</div>
<div class="percentChart"> <div class="percentChart">
<li> <li>
<span class="leftTitle">存储空间</span> <span class="leftTitle">存储空间</span>
<div class="rightPercent"> <div class="rightPercent">
<span>{{platform_info.disk_freed}}G</span> <span id="disk_freed">{{platform_info.disk_freed}}G</span>
<p style="width:{% present platform_info.disk_used platform_info.disk_total %}%">{{platform_info.disk_used}}G</plaintext></p > <p id="disk_used" style="width:{% present platform_info.disk_used platform_info.disk_total %}%">{{platform_info.disk_used}}G</p >
</div> </div>
</li> </li>
<li> <li>
<span class="leftTitle">内存占用</span> <span class="leftTitle">内存占用</span>
<div class="rightPercent"> <div class="rightPercent">
<span>{{platform_info.mem_free|to_g}}G</span> <span id="mem_free">{{platform_info.mem_free|to_g}}G</span>
<p style="width:{% present platform_info.mem_used platform_info.mem_total %}%">{{platform_info.mem_used|to_g}}G</p > <p id="mem_used" style="width:{% present platform_info.mem_used platform_info.mem_total %}%">{{platform_info.mem_used|to_g}}G</p >
</div> </div>
</li> </li>
<li> <li>
<span class="leftTitle">进程数</span> <span class="leftTitle">进程数</span>
<div class="rightPercent"> <div class="rightPercent">
<span></span> <span></span>
<p style="width:100%">{{platform_info.tasks}}</p > <p id="tasks_count" style="width:100%">{{platform_info.tasks}}</p >
</div> </div>
</li> </li>
</div> </div>
</div> </div>
<div class="div_any_child">
<div class="div_any_title"><img src="{% static "images/title_1.png" %}">cpu用量</div>
<p id="pieChart1" class="p_chart"></p>
</div>
</div> </div>
<div class="div_any02 left "> <div class="div_any02 left ">
<div class="left div_table_box" style="width: 100%;"> <div class="left div_table_box" style="width: 100%;">